If you're looking for an electric toothbrush that is specifically designed for seniors, you're in luck. There are many options to choose from that can help maintain healthy oral hygiene regardless of age. However, before you make a purchase, there are a few factors you should consider to make sure you invest in the best electric toothbrush for seniors.

Firstly, you'll want to consider the toothbrush's ease of use. Look for toothbrushes with large handles and soft grips to make it easier to hold. Similarly, a toothbrush with large buttons will make it simpler to change settings. Another crucial factor to consider is the brush head. For seniors with sensitive teeth or gum recession, a toothbrush with a softer bristle is recommended. Lastly, you'll want to look for a toothbrush with a timer or pressure sensor to ensure you're brushing for the right amount of time and pressure.

Are you having trouble finding the perfect electric toothbrush for yourself or a loved one? Ask yourself the following questions to help guide you in your purchase: Do you have any specific oral health concerns? Are you looking for a toothbrush with several different settings? What is your budget? Taking the time to think through these questions will help you make an informed decision and invest in the best electric toothbrush for seniors. Remember, maintaining good oral hygiene is an important aspect of overall health, no matter what your age.

Best Electric Toothbrush For Seniors FAQs

Are there any specific models of electric toothbrushes that are ideal for seniors with mobility issues?

Yes, there are several electric toothbrush models available in the market that are specifically designed to cater to the needs of seniors with mobility issues. These toothbrushes come with features that make them easier to handle and operate for people with limited mobility. Some of the popular brands that offer electric toothbrushes for seniors include Philips Sonicare, Oral-B, Waterpik, and Colgate.

One of the key features to look for in an electric toothbrush for seniors is a large and easy-to-grip handle. The toothbrush should also have a lightweight design and a non-slip grip to ensure that the user can hold it comfortably and securely. Additionally, some electric toothbrushes come with built-in timers and pressure sensors that help seniors brush their teeth effectively and safely.

Another important consideration when choosing an electric toothbrush for seniors is the type of bristles. Soft bristles are recommended as they are gentler on the teeth and gums, which is especially important for seniors who may have sensitive teeth or gum issues.

Overall, when selecting an electric toothbrush for seniors with mobility issues, it's crucial to consider their specific needs and preferences. Consulting with a dentist or healthcare professional can also be helpful in determining the best toothbrush for their individual needs.

Can an electric toothbrush be customized to suit the unique needs of seniors with dental implants or dentures?

Yes, an electric toothbrush can be customized to suit the unique needs of seniors with dental implants or dentures. Many electric toothbrushes come with multiple brush head options, including ones specifically designed for sensitive teeth and gums, as well as for those with dental implants or dentures. These brush heads are designed to be gentle on the mouth while still providing effective cleaning.

In addition, some electric toothbrushes also have different brushing modes that can be adjusted to suit individual needs. For example, a senior with dentures may benefit from a softer brushing mode that is less likely to cause irritation or discomfort.

It's important for seniors with dental implants or dentures to discuss their specific needs with their dentist or dental hygienist. They can provide guidance on the best type of electric toothbrush to use and how to properly care for their dental appliances. With proper care and a customized brushing routine, seniors with dental implants or dentures can maintain good oral health and a bright smile.

How does an electric toothbrush differ from a manual toothbrush for senior users?

An electric toothbrush differs from a manual toothbrush in several ways that can be beneficial for senior users. First and foremost, an electric toothbrush has a built-in motor that oscillates or vibrates the bristles, which can help remove plaque and debris from teeth and gums more effectively than manual brushing. This can be particularly helpful for seniors who may have difficulty using manual brushes due to arthritis or other conditions that affect dexterity and grip strength.

In addition, many electric toothbrushes come with features such as timers and pressure sensors that can help seniors brush for the recommended two minutes and avoid brushing too hard, which can lead to gum recession and other dental problems. Some electric toothbrushes also come with different brush head options, including softer bristles that can be gentler on sensitive teeth and gums.

Overall, an electric toothbrush can provide a more thorough and gentle cleaning experience for senior users, helping to improve their oral health and maintain their natural teeth for longer.

How often should seniors replace the brush head on their electric toothbrush, and what are some signs that it's time for a replacement?

It is recommended that seniors replace the brush head on their electric toothbrush at least every three to four months, or earlier if the bristles become frayed or worn out. This timeline may vary based on the frequency of use and the individual's oral hygiene needs. It is important to replace the brush head regularly as worn-out bristles can become less effective in removing plaque and bacteria from the teeth and gums, which can lead to dental problems.

Some signs that it may be time to replace the brush head include frayed or bent bristles, faded or discolored bristles, and a decrease in brush head movement or effectiveness. Additionally, if the brush head becomes loose or falls off the handle, it should be replaced immediately.

Regularly replacing the brush head on an electric toothbrush is an important part of maintaining good oral hygiene, especially for seniors who may be more susceptible to dental issues. It is recommended to consult with a dentist or dental professional for personalized recommendations on how often to replace the brush head based on individual needs.

What are some of the most common mistakes seniors make when using an electric toothbrush?

Using an electric toothbrush is an effective way to keep your teeth clean and healthy, especially for seniors who may have difficulty using a manual toothbrush. However, there are some common mistakes that seniors may make when using an electric toothbrush. One of the most common mistakes is not using the right amount of pressure. Many seniors may press too hard on their teeth, which can cause damage to the enamel and gums. Another mistake is not brushing for the recommended two minutes. Seniors may rush through their brushing routine, which can leave plaque and bacteria on their teeth. It is also important to replace the brush head every three months or sooner if the bristles become frayed or worn down. Finally, seniors should not share their toothbrush with others, as this can spread germs and bacteria. By avoiding these mistakes and following proper brushing techniques, seniors can keep their teeth and gums healthy and strong.

What are the benefits of using an electric toothbrush for seniors?

Using an electric toothbrush can provide several benefits for seniors. Firstly, an electric toothbrush is easier to use and requires less manual dexterity, making it an ideal choice for seniors with arthritis or other mobility issues. The brush head oscillates at a high frequency, providing a more thorough cleaning than a manual toothbrush, which can help prevent tooth decay and gum disease.

Furthermore, some electric toothbrushes have built-in timers, ensuring that seniors brush for the recommended two minutes. This can be particularly helpful for seniors with memory problems or cognitive impairment. Additionally, some electric toothbrushes have pressure sensors that alert users when they are brushing too hard, which can be beneficial for seniors with sensitive teeth or gums.

Finally, many electric toothbrushes come with replaceable heads, making it easy to maintain good oral hygiene. Seniors can simply replace the brush head every few months, ensuring that they are using a clean and effective toothbrush. Overall, using an electric toothbrush can help seniors maintain good oral health and prevent dental problems.

What features should I look for when choosing an electric toothbrush for seniors?

When choosing an electric toothbrush for seniors, there are several key features that you should consider. Firstly, the brush head should be small and compact, as seniors may have difficulty reaching all areas of their mouth. Look for a brush head that is round or oval-shaped, as these are more effective at removing plaque than traditional rectangular brush heads.

Secondly, the toothbrush should have a built-in timer to ensure that seniors brush for the recommended two minutes. Some models also have a quadpacer, which alerts users every 30 seconds to move on to the next quadrant of their mouth.

Thirdly, the toothbrush should have adjustable speed settings, as seniors may have sensitive teeth or gums that require a gentler brushing mode. Look for a toothbrush with at least two speed settings.

Finally, consider the handle design. Seniors may have arthritis or other conditions that make gripping difficult, so look for a toothbrush with a comfortable, ergonomic handle that is easy to grip and hold.

Overall, when choosing an electric toothbrush for seniors, it is important to look for a model that is easy to use, effective at removing plaque, and comfortable to hold and operate.
